		<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>[...] Pressure is mounting on Egypt to release jailed blogger Abdulkareem Nabeel Sulaiman. The latest pressure tactics are an op-ed article in the New York Post and a call to US Secretary of State Condoleeza Rice to raise Kareem&#8217;s issue in her meeting with Egyptian President Hosni Mubarak, according to Free Kareem, a site put up by the jailed blogger&#8217;s supporters.
